Nothingness
a void that has taken a physical form

What’s this?
It’s nothing
What’s that?
It’s nothing too
And what’s inside it?
empty?
No, for nothingness is full
It’s full of nameless, shapeless
Substance not known to men
Such nothingness is endless
and yet it starts again
It is a common presence
That doesn’t have a form
Its found through out the cosmos
Chaotic but withdrawn
And who are you?
I am nothing
And you are nothing too
All but empty vessels
With nothing as our view
